You could definitely import a low res model and sculpt on it. Personally I would go into the sculpt room, in Surface mode, then use the Import tool to bring in the model. I like to use the Live Clay tool with zero height to increase the density right where I need it, then sculpt details with other tools. Maybe someone else can confirm this but I think you can then go into the Retopo room and import the original mesh from the Retopo menu and still retain the original UV map. Another option would be to start in the paint room, import your model and just paint the details directly into the normal map. Here's a strange problem in 4.8.05, Retopo room. The symmetry keeps flipping from left to right and back every couple of clicks I do. For example I can delete a couple polys on the right side, then I go to click another in the same area and it tells me I clicked on the wrong side. So I switch to the left and the same thing happens, I can delete a few then it switches sides and gives me the warning so I have to keep switching sides. I haven't tested all tools but it does it with marking seams too.
